Karl Robert Muse (24) of Nampa died Sept. 2, 2006 in Rock Springs, Wyoming doing the thing he loved best: riding his dirt bike with friends. Karl was born May 18, 1982 in Roseville, California to Robert D. and Linda L. (McMullen) Muse. He moved to Nampa on August 1, 1989, attended Nampa Schools and graduated from Nampa Christian High School in 2000. Karl worked for seven years at Copies Plus.

Leland and Patricia Gilbertson, the previous owners of Copies Plus during the time of Karl’s employment, described Karl as follows:


"Karl was a spectacular young man that we loved with all our hearts. We considered him more like family than we did an employee—in fact, Lee and I often talked about adopting the boy. Karl was honest, respected, well-liked, and had the highest of integrity. Customers still come in to Copies Plus asking about him. Karl was a rare treasure that we were blessed to know, and will truly miss."

Karl continually recognized Nampa Christian for the essential role that it played in his development, routinely stating that “attending Nampa Christian was the best thing I ever did in life.”

Despite financial pressures which rendered Karl’s family virtually incapable of allowing him to attend NCHS his senior year, Karl found a way to make it happen: washing tables in the cafeteria during the lunch hour.


In honor of Karl, his family and classmate Todd Fulcher have created the Karl Muse Scholarship Fund, an endowment that will annually sponsor the entire tuition of one student in need of financial assistance.
